Get Your Sheep Together, released in 2022, is a whimsical 3D platformer that blends adventure and casual gaming elements. Players embark on a quirky journey to herd their emotions while navigating a vibrant world filled with obstacles. The game's unique premise of managing feelings adds a fresh twist to the indie genre, making it a standout choice for those looking for a blend of fun and introspection.
